OpenAI is pushing the boundaries by applying generative language models to automated theorem proving. This goes beyond simple math—it's a potential breakthrough for fields that depend on formal logic, like cryptography and software verification.
The Story
Theorem proving underpins critical areas in computer science and mathematics. It involves proving statements through logical reasoning—a complex task traditionally handled by experts. Now, AI is stepping in, promising to change how these challenges are solved.
OpenAI’s work extends AI’s reach beyond language tasks. If successful, it could boost AI’s ability to reason and solve problems in areas that demand strict logical rigor.
The Context
Theorem proving is essential for verifying the correctness of algorithms and software. It’s a slow, painstaking process that has long relied on human expertise. AI’s entry could speed this up, making it more accessible and reliable.
OpenAI’s approach uses generative language models to automate and accelerate theorem proving. This could lead to faster advances in cryptography, where proving algorithm security is vital, and in software verification, where ensuring code correctness prevents costly errors.
The stakes are high. In cryptography, AI could help design stronger encryption by rigorously proving security properties. In software development, AI could catch bugs early by automating code checks, improving reliability and safety.
Key Takeaways
- AI Tackles Logic: OpenAI is expanding AI’s role from language to formal logic.
- Boost for Cryptography: Automated theorem proving could strengthen encryption security.
- Software Reliability: AI may automate code verification, reducing bugs.
- Enhanced Reasoning: This research could sharpen AI’s problem-solving skills, opening new doors.